Why These Are the Top Plumbing Contractors in Greencastle

** The plumbing market in Greencastle, Indiana, is characteristic of a smaller Midwestern city. It is not saturated with large national chains but is instead dominated by a handful of established local and regional providers. This creates a competitive environment where reputation, reliability, and personal service are paramount. The average quality of service is high, as these businesses rely heavily on community standing and repeat customers. **Competition Level:** Moderate. A few strong local players compete with regional companies from surrounding hubs like Terre Haute, Lebanon, and Indianapolis that extend their service areas to include Greencastle.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is generally in line with Midwestern averages. Emergency or after-hours rates are standard for the industry. The local focus often means more personalized quotes and potential flexibility compared to larger metropolitan areas. Customers can expect fair, though not inexpensive, pricing for skilled, licensed labor.

Frequently Asked Questions About Plumbing in Greencastle

Get answers to common questions about plumbing services in Greencastle, Indiana.

1What are the most common plumbing issues for Greencastle homeowners, especially related to our climate?

The most frequent issues stem from Indiana's freeze-thaw cycles, which can cause pipes in uninsulated crawl spaces or exterior walls to burst. We also commonly see clogged drains from hard water mineral buildup, a known issue with Greencastle's water supply, and sump pump failures during our heavy spring rains. Pre-winter pipe insulation and regular drain maintenance are key preventative measures here.

2How do I choose a reliable plumber in Greencastle, and are there specific local licenses required?

Always verify the plumber holds a valid Indiana Plumbing License (required by state law) and carries both liability and worker's compensation insurance. For Greencastle-specific reliability, check for membership in local organizations like the Greencastle-Putnam County Chamber of Commerce and read reviews about their responsiveness during our peak seasons, such as the first hard freeze or after major storms.

3What is the typical cost range for common plumbing services in the Greencastle area?

Costs vary, but local averages are: $150-$350 for a drain cleaning/service call, $200-$600 for a toilet repair or replacement, and $1,000-$3,000+ for a water heater replacement. Pricing can be influenced by the age of your home's plumbing (common in Greencastle's historic districts) and accessibility. Always request a detailed, written estimate before work begins.

4When is the best time to schedule non-emergency plumbing maintenance in Greencastle?

Schedule routine maintenance like water heater flushing, sump pump checks, and outdoor faucet winterization in late summer or early fall. This avoids the high-demand emergency periods during the first deep freeze in November/December and the spring thaw. Scheduling off-season often provides better availability and potential promotional pricing from local companies.

5Are there any local regulations in Greencastle I should know about for plumbing repairs or renovations?

Yes, for any significant work like re-piping or bathroom additions, you will likely need a permit from the Greencastle Building Department. Furthermore, all work must comply with the Indiana Plumbing Code. Specific regulations may apply to homes in historic districts or for sump pump discharge, which must be directed properly to avoid flooding neighboring properties, a common local concern.
